Transaction 7660fe1133c138229e7074ce52b2660eaab132aa3a7c0f7582fc5c6a44d8266f

1 Input
2 Outputs
  • 7660fe1133c138229e7074ce52b2660eaab132aa3a7c0f7582fc5c6a44d8266f:0
  • value  17145365
    address  1GCbmmtzFoAD6P3ksd38ZTYbpxWZdEwbKP
  • 7660fe1133c138229e7074ce52b2660eaab132aa3a7c0f7582fc5c6a44d8266f:1
  • value  1620771
    address  1C5LVSU82GcSB5WMZffFz3wiSpumfoNUwr